Expand Your Skills with These 100 Machine Learning Projects

Machine learning has become one of the most sought-after skills in today’s job market. The ability to analyze large amounts of data and derive insights from it is crucial in many industries, from healthcare to finance to e-commerce. However, mastering machine learning can be a daunting task, especially for beginners.

One way to improve your skills and gain hands-on experience is to work on machine learning projects. These projects can help you apply theoretical knowledge to real-world scenarios, while also allowing you to experiment with different tools and techniques. In this article, we’ll introduce you to 100 machine learning projects to help you expand your skills and build a strong portfolio.

1. Predicting House Prices: Use regression techniques to predict the prices of houses based on factors like location, square footage, and number of bedrooms.

2. Credit Card Fraud Detection: Build a machine learning model to detect fraudulent credit card transactions based on past data.

3. Image Recognition: Train a model to recognize different objects or animals in pictures.

4. Sentiment Analysis: Analyze sentiment in text data, such as tweets, product reviews, or customer feedback, to determine whether opinions are positive or negative.

5. Sales Forecasting: Use historical sales data to forecast future sales and identify trends.

6. Music Genre Classification: Train a model to classify songs based on their genre.

7. Network Security: Use machine learning to detect and prevent cyber attacks on networks.

8. Predicting Stock Prices: Use past stock prices and other financial data to predict future trends.

9. Disease Diagnosis: Use machine learning to assist in the diagnosis of diseases, such as cancer or Alzheimer’s.

10. Chatbot Creation: Build a chatbot that can answer questions or provide customer support.

These are just a few examples of the many machine learning projects that you can work on. To ensure success, it’s important to choose a project that aligns with your interests and current skill level. You can also seek guidance from online resources, such as Kaggle or GitHub, or seek mentorship from experts in the field.
